#content .offerWrapper{padding:0 20px 0 10px}.offerWrapper .secciones{clear:both}.offerWrapper .offers{margin:0 -10px 20px;width:auto;clear:both;overflow:hidden;float:none}.offerWrapper .secciones h2{width:100%;padding:10px 0 0 0;color:#01547e;font:19px GothamExtraLight,sans-serif;position:relative}.offerWrapper .secciones h2:before{content:'';width:22px;height:22px;position:absolute;top:50%;left:0;margin-top:-8px}.offerWrapper .secciones h3.internacional,.offerWrapper .secciones h3.nacional{width:100%;padding:10px 20px;background:rgba(0,0,0,0) linear-gradient(to left,rgba(87,51,192,1) 0,rgba(253,155,120,1) 60%,rgba(253,155,120,1) 100%) repeat scroll 0 0;color:#fff;font:24px Gotham,sans-serif;border-radius:10px 10px 0 0}.offerWrapper .secciones h3.nacional{background:rgba(0,0,0,0) linear-gradient(to left,rgba(87,51,192,1) 0,rgba(255,202,0,1) 60%,rgba(255,202,0,1) 100%) repeat scroll 0 0}.offers{width:100%;float:left;clear:left}.offers li{padding:10px;float:left;width:25%}.offers li.oferta{width:25%}.offers li.destacado{width:50%}.offers .offerContent{font-family:HelveticaNeue,sans-serif;position:relative;float:left;width:100%;cursor:pointer;box-shadow:0 5px 5px 0 rgba(0,0,0,.2);border-radius:3px;background:#fff}.offers .offerContent .priceContent{position:absolute;right:-3px;top:-3px;background:#fff;box-shadow:0 0 5px rgba(0,0,0,.2);border-radius:0 0 0 5px;z-index:9999;padding:10px;color:#01547e}.offers .offerContent .priceContent p{font-size:28px;text-align:right;width:100%;line-height:1em}.offers .offerContent .priceContent p span{font-size:11px}.offers .offerContent .priceContent p.pUsd{font-size:14px;text-transform:uppercase}.offers .offerContent .bottom{color:#01547e;background:rgba(255,255,255,1) linear-gradient(to bottom,rgba(1,84,126,0) 0,rgba(1,84,126,0) 50%,rgba(1,84,126,.75) 100%)}.offerWrapper .offers .offerContent.selected .bottom,.offerWrapper .offers .offerContent:hover .bottom{color:#fff;background:linear-gradient(to bottom,rgba(1,84,126,.75) 0,rgba(1,84,126,1) 50%,rgba(1,84,126,0) 100%)}.offers li div .logoAsist{box-shadow:0 0 5px rgba(0,0,0,.5)}.offers .offerContent .bottom{padding:10px;overflow:hidden;border-radius:0 0 3px 3px;height:150px;position:relative}.offers li .descripcion{width:100%;margin-bottom:20px;float:left}.offers li .button{clear:both;position:absolute;bottom:10px;left:10px;width:94%;text-align:center;padding:0}.offers.hit-areas li{cursor:pointer;position:relative;width:100%}.ie678 .offers offerContent.hover,.offers offerContent.selected,.offers offerContent:hover{cursor:pointer;color:#fff}.offers li .offerContent .offersImg{width:100%;position:relative;border-radius:3px 3px 0 0}.offers li .offersImg .spanImg{width:100%;height:100%;overflow:hidden;background:#01547e}.offers li .offersImg .spanImg .divImg{display:block;width:100%;height:226px;background-size:cover;background-position:center top;background-repeat:no-repeat}.offers li .offersImg .spanImg img{display:block;width:100%}.offerWrapper .lugar{background:rgba(255,255,255,.75) none repeat scroll 0 0;border-radius:5px 0 0 0;bottom:0;color:#01547e;font-size:12px;font-style:italic;padding:2px 10px 5px 5px;position:absolute;right:0;text-align:right;z-index:15;line-height:12px;-ms-behavior:url(polyfills/PIE.htc)}.offers li div img.logoAsist{width:60px;float:right;margin-top:10px;height:auto}.offers li .left{float:left;font-size:1em;margin-bottom:10px;width:40%;height:140px;overflow:hidden}.corporates .offers li .left{width:74%}.ie678 .offers li.hover .left,.offers li.selected .left,.offers li:hover .left{color:#01547e}.corporates .offers li.selected .left,.corporates .offers li:hover .left,.ie678 .corporates .offers li.hover .left{color:#fff}.offers li .right{float:right;width:30%;font-size:1em;position:relative}#cruises .offers li .left,#flights .offers li .left{width:35%}#cruises .offers li .right,#flights .offers li .right{width:35%}.offers li h3{float:left;font-size:22px;font-weight:400;max-height:55px;overflow:hidden;line-height:1.25em;max-width:70%}#assistance .offers li h3{width:60%;height:55px}.offers li .right .priceContent{width:75%;display:block;margin:0 auto}.offers li p{float:left;clear:left;font-size:.875em;line-height:1.25em;max-height:35px;overflow:hidden}#flights .offers li p{max-height:43px}.cruises .offers li p{max-height:42px}.offers li p b{font-size:1.5em}.ie8 .offers li .right>p,.offers li .right>p,.offers li .right>p:nth-last-of-type(2){float:right;clear:right;width:100%;text-align:center;font-size:.9375em;line-height:1.125}.offers li .right .priceContent p{float:right;clear:right;text-align:right;font-size:.9375em;line-height:1.125;width:100%!important}.offers li .right p.pUsd{margin-bottom:10px}.ie8 .offers li .right p.pArs,.offers li .right p.pArs{font-size:1.5em;margin-top:10px}.offers li p span{font-size:.6em;vertical-align:middle}.offers li p span.cobertura{font-size:1.1em}.offers.hit-areas li p:last-child a{text-decoration:none}.offers li div .logoAsist{width:54px;height:54px!important;float:right;background:#fff;padding:2px;position:relative;cursor:pointer}.offers li div .logoAsist span{position:absolute;border:1px solid #1f1f1f;box-shadow:0 3px 3px rgba(0,0,0,.75);background:#fff;color:#01547e;font-size:11px;right:52px;padding:3px 5px 2px;text-align:center;display:none;border-radius:2px;text-transform:uppercase}.offers li div .logoAsist:hover span{display:block}.offers li div .logoAsist img{width:100%;height:auto!important;display:inline-block;vertical-align:middle}@media screen and (min-width:1401px){.offers li{width:25%}}@media screen and (max-width:1280px){.offers li .left{width:38%}.offers li .right{width:33%}.offers li .button{width:93%}}@media screen and (max-width:1024px){#content .offerWrapper{padding:0 10px}.offers li .left{width:70%;height:107px;margin:0}.offers li .right{width:90%;float:none;margin:0 auto;clear:both}.offers li .right .priceContent{float:left;width:50%}.ie8 .offers li .right p.pArs,.offers li .right p.pArs{margin-top:0}li .right .button{width:40%;float:right;clear:none;margin-top:10px}.offers li .offersImg .spanImg{height:100px}.offers li.verMasContent div .botonver>span{font-size:1.125em}.info h2 span{width:400px;height:82px;background-position:0 -120px}#cruises .offers li .left,#flights .offers li .left{width:70%}#cruises .offers li .right,#flights .offers li .right{width:90%}.info .title p{font-size:40px}.info .title h1{font-size:50px;line-height:70px}.info .title p span{font-size:20px;margin-top:15px}.offerWrapper .offers li div img{width:100%;height:auto}.offerWrapper .offers li div .logoAsist img{width:100%;height:auto}.offers li .button{width:92%}}@media screen and (max-width:800px){.offerWrapper .offers li{width:50%}.offerWrapper .offers li div img{width:100%;height:auto}.offers li .button{width:94%}.hidden.hidden1400{display:block!important}}@media screen and (max-width:600px){.offers li .button{width:92%}}@media screen and (max-width:480px){.offerWrapper .offers .offersContent .offerImg{height:260px}.offers li .button{width:95%}.hidden.hidden1400{display:none!important}}@media screen and (max-width:420px){.offers li .button{width:94%}.offerWrapper .offers li{width:100%}}